インテントキャリア

【本当にきつい?】バックエンドエンジニアはなぜやめとけと言われるの?その理由と続けるべき価値を徹底解説

バックエンドエンジニアという職業について、ネット上や友人から「やめとけ」と言われることがありますが、果たしてその理由は何なのでしょうか?本記事では、バックエンドエンジニアが避けるべき職業と言われる理由や、その一方で続けるべきメリットについて詳しく解説します。エンジニアとしてのキャリアを考えている方は、ぜひ参考にしてください。

バックエンドエンジニアをやめとけと言われる主な理由

バックエンドエンジニアが「やめとけ」と言われる理由には、いくつかの要因があります。ここでは、その代表的な理由について見ていきましょう。

技術の進化が早く学び続ける必要があるから

バックエンドエンジニアの世界では、技術の進化が非常に速く、数年前に主流だった技術がすぐに時代遅れになることがあります。このため、常に新しい技術を学び続けなければならず、それに伴う学習の負担が大きいのです。

責任が重くプレッシャーを感じやすいから

バックエンドエンジニアは、システム全体の動作に責任を持つため、その責任の重さにプレッシャーを感じやすい仕事です。特に、エラーや障害が発生した場合は迅速な対応が求められるため、精神的な負担が大きくなります。

他のエンジニア職種よりも地味に見られがちだから

バックエンドエンジニアは、ユーザーに直接見えない部分を担当するため、他の職種と比べて「地味な仕事」と見られることがあります。実際にはシステムの根幹を支える非常に重要な役割を果たしていますが、他の職種と比較して目立たないことがストレスになることもあります。

障害対応やトラブルシューティングが頻発するから

システムの裏側で発生する問題を解決する役割も担っており、トラブルシューティングや障害対応が頻繁に発生します。システム障害時には、迅速な対応が求められるため、精神的な負担が大きくなることがあります。

バックエンドエンジニアの仕事の大変さとは?

バックエンドエンジニアの仕事には、大きな責任と負担が伴います。以下にその大変さを具体的に見ていきます。

システム全体の安定性を担保する必要があるから

バックエンドエンジニアの主な役割は、システム全体の安定性を確保することです。これには、サーバーの負荷管理やデータベースの最適化、セキュリティ対策などが含まれます。

予期せぬバグや不具合に迅速に対応しなければならないから

システム開発においてバグや不具合は避けられませんが、バックエンドエンジニアはこれらの問題に迅速に対応し、修正する責任があります。重大なバグが発生した場合には、時間的なプレッシャーも伴います。

顧客の要求に合わせて高度なカスタマイズが必要になるから

企業のシステム開発では、顧客の要望に応じた高度なカスタマイズが求められます。これにより、システムの複雑さが増し、エンジニアの負担も増大します。

バックエンドエンジニアに必要なスキルと学習の難しさ

バックエンドエンジニアとして働くためには、多岐にわたるスキルが必要です。また、それらを習得するまでには時間と労力がかかります。

プログラミング言語の習得が必須だから

バックエンドエンジニアは複数のプログラミング言語を使いこなす必要があります。代表的な言語にはPython、Java、Ruby、PHPなどがあり、プロジェクトによっては複数の言語を習得することが求められます。

データベースやサーバー管理の知識が必要だから

バックエンドエンジニアは、システムのデータを管理するデータベースや、システムが稼働するサーバーの設定・管理も担当します。特に、大規模データを扱う場合には深い知識が必要です。

セキュリティ対策に精通する必要があるから

バックエンドエンジニアは、外部からの攻撃やデータ漏洩を防ぐために、セキュリティ対策を講じる必要があります。セキュリティに対する専門的な知識は必須です。

新しい技術のキャッチアップが常に求められるから

技術の進化が速いため、常に新しい技術を学び続ける姿勢が求められます。これに対応できる柔軟性と、自己成長を楽しめる人に向いている職種です。

バックエンドエンジニアをやめたほうがいい人の特徴

バックエンドエンジニアとして働くことが難しいと感じる人には、いくつかの特徴があります。以下に、やめたほうがいいかもしれない人の特徴を紹介します。

技術の変化に追いつくことが苦手な人

技術の変化に追いつくことが苦手な人や、新しい知識を吸収することに抵抗を感じる人には向いていません。

トラブル対応やプレッシャーに弱い人

トラブル対応が頻発し、プレッシャーがかかるため、緊張に弱い人には大変な職種です。

表舞台での目立つ活躍を重視する人

バックエンドエンジニアの仕事は目に見えにくい部分が多いため、目立ちたい人には向いていないかもしれません。

バックエンドエンジニアを続けるべき理由とは?

一方で、バックエンドエンジニアとしてキャリアを続けることには多くのメリットもあります。

技術力が評価されキャリアアップに繋がるから

技術力が高く評価され、キャリアアップが可能です。特に大規模システムに関わることでスキルを高めることができます。

システムの根幹を支える重要な役割を担えるから

システムの重要な部分を担い、プロジェクトの成功や安定運用に貢献できるため、やりがいのある仕事です。

需要が高く、安定した仕事が期待できるから

バックエンドエンジニアは需要が高く、安定した仕事が期待できます。特に、クラウドサービスやセキュリティ対策に精通しているエンジニアは高く評価されます。

バックエンドエンジニアに向いている人の特徴

論理的思考が得意な人

システムの設計やトラブルシューティングにおいて論理的な思考が必要です。

トラブルを冷静に解決できる人

頻発するトラブルに対して冷静に対処できる人が向いています。

地道な作業でも集中して取り組める人

バックエンドの仕事は目に見えにくい作業が多いため、地道な作業に集中できる人が適しています。

技術の進化に興味を持ち続けられる人

常に新しい技術に興味を持ち続け、自己成長を楽しめる人に向いています。

まとめ:バックエンドエンジニアはやめとけと言われる理由と続ける価値

バックエンドエンジニアは、技術の進化やプレッシャーの多さから「やめとけ」と言われることがありますが、その一方で技術力が評価され、キャリアアップや安定した仕事に繋がる魅力もあります。自分の特性や価値観に合わせて、バックエンドエンジニアとしてのキャリアを選ぶかどうかを判断することが大切です。

「インテントキャリア」は、ハイキャリア転職支援サイトです。転職エージェントサービスに加え、新着求人情報も展開予定。経験を活かしてキャリアアップを目指す方、バックエンドエンジニアなどの専門職に挑戦したい方をサポートします。自己分析やスキルチェック、書類作成、面接対策など、転職活動をトータルで支援。さらに、プロの意見を取り入れながら、年収アップを目指せる求人もご紹介します。転職を考えている方、ぜひ一度お問い合わせください!


バックエンドエンジニア
この記事を書いた人
小宮 滉

大学時代にインフラトップでエンジニアインターン、Coincheckでマーケティング業務を経験。 2022年にGUILD株式会社を創業し、Web3開発やIVS Crypto THE DEMODAY優勝などの実績を持つ。 現在はLINE上でのWeb3開発や「インテンキャリア」の運営、2024年にはWeb3人材マネジメント協会を設立し、検定や研修制度の構築にも取り組んでいる。